Apple says iPhone 4S broke pre-order record
Apple Inc received orders for more than one million iPhone 4S phones in the first 24 hours, topping the previous record of 600,000, the company said on Monday.
In the United States the iPhone 4S is being carried by three U.S. operators for the first time with Sprint Nextel joining AT&T Inc and Verizon Wireless as an iPhone seller.
Orders started just over a day after the company announced the death of its co-founder Steve Jobs.

Apple Debuts New Ad for iPad 2 - [VIDEO]
Apple‘s iPad business is booming, but the company isn’t letting up on marketing the devices. A new ad for the iPad 2 presents it as a lifestyle companion for your cooking, work, learning and reading, among other activities.
The ad, from long-time agency TBWA\Media Arts Lab, continues the approach of previous iPad 2 commercials, basing the pitch around a simple open-ended setup. In the last ad, it was “If you asked.” It began, “If you ask a parent, they might call it intuitive…” and continued a series of “If you asked” scenarios.
The latest setup is “We’ll always,” which starts, “We’ll never stop sharing our memories or getting lost in a good book. We’ll always cook dinner and cheer for our favorite team,” which leads to the kicker: “But how we do all this will never be the same.” (In an interesting side note, the ad shows a child who has spelled out the word “lion,” a possible nod to the company’s new Mac OS.)
Given Apple’s success, it’s hard to second-guess the “product as hero” approach, which is strengthened by a warm voiceover by actor Peter Coyote. While there’s nothing new in the ad, it continues Apple’s attempts to woo fence-sitters who may be intimidated by the technology.
